The job market in Madera, California

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Madera, CA.

Madera is a city with a strong focus on the agriculture industry. This sector plays a crucial role in the city's economy, providing numerous job opportunities for those seeking careers in this field. The agricultural landscape offers a wide range of positions, from farm workers and equipment operators to management roles and research professionals. With a commitment to maintaining sustainable practices and advancing agricultural technologies, Madera presents an ideal location for individuals looking to build a rewarding career in agriculture while contributing to the well-being of their community.

In the city, employment opportunities offer a variety of benefits for jobseekers. With an average salary of $45,811, this locale has a somewhat lower income level compared to the national average. However, the cost of living remains relatively balanced, providing residents with manageable expenses. Additionally, approximately 30% of individuals receive insurance coverage through their employers, contributing to a stable work environment. The typical commute time is 28 minutes, allowing residents to enjoy a reasonable work-life balance while pursuing their careers in this developing urban area.

Madera, CA has been experiencing an above average unemployment rate of 10%, compared to the country's rate of 3.8%.
